Mazda 6
I've got one, an estate, and the are great cars to drive, nice 150bhp ish from the 2 litre petrol, and the steering rack is the same one used in the MX-5 so is light and precise.
You're welcome to pop over and give it a blast.
...and for 3k you'll get a really nice condition 2005/6 model

Why not go for the traditional fast, sporty, family car. A Volvo 850 T5. Comfy as hell, great performance, very safe too which is always good for the kids, and you can get huge number of lude parts in the back of it too
I bought my old 850 T5 for £500, and most I've seen are going for £500 - £850, so it's hardly going to break the bank. Admittedly, majority are autos, but the auto box is brilliant on them, and with it being turbo'd, means that when you're pulling off, there's no turbo lag between gears
